Four Standouts Named Finalists for 2025 Heisman Trophy

Jeremiyah Love, Fernando Mendoza, Diego Pavia, and Julian Sayin are the four finalists for the 2025 Heisman Trophy, college football's most outstanding player award, to be presented Saturday in New York.

Jeremiyah Love, Fernando Mendoza, Diego Pavia, and Julian Sayin have been announced as the four finalists for the 2025 Heisman Trophy, college football's most prestigious individual award.

The Heisman Trophy Trust invited these four standout athletes to New York for the highly anticipated award presentation, which is scheduled to take place on Saturday night.

Diego Pavia made history for his team, becoming their first Heisman finalist after setting a school record with 3,192 passing yards and 27 touchdowns during the season.
